I use pickle juice at work for two things:
1) an ingredient in a "special" sauce for hamburgers. 2) Floor degreaser. It's free, bio-degradable, and perfectly natural. You won't high a buzz off the fumes. I just pour about a cup on the floor after I sweep. Slop-mop the juice around, then come back and dry-mop the floor. My chef likes it, as he doesn't have to spend some serious money on chemical degreasers, nor does he have to keep and maintain a MSDS sheet on the product.
